2007-08 University of Minnesota/Big Ten Administration Internship Position
Job Description


Provide Assistance to the “M” Club Director with the Following:
  • Hall of Fame Banquet
  • Hall of Fame Selection Process
  • M” Club Golf Outing
  • Coordinating Program to Honor Past ICA Teams & Athletes in all Sports (Reunions, Anniversaries, etc.)
  • Developing and Maintaining Comprehensive Letterwinners’ Data Base/Listings
  • Working with ICA Golden Gopher Fund and “M” Club Membership (New Football Stadium, etc.)
  • Coordinating ICA Undergraduate and Post-Graduate Awards Process
  • Managing “M” Club Website on gophersports.com
  • Coordinating All “M” Club Communication, Including but not Limited to, Monthly “M” Club Newsletter, “M” Club Page in “Gopher Source”, etc.
  • Assist Life Skills Program Coordinator with Student-Athlete Career Panel Programs
  • Organizing “M” Club Student-Athlete Career Days
  • Additional Duties as Assigned by the “M” Club Director
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ree required.

Preferred Qualifications
Former U of M student-athlete. Minority candidates encouraged to apply.

Salary
$12,000

Application Instructions
 On-line

Appointment/Application Deadline
10-month appointment August 2007 to  June 2008. Position open until filled.
